Effective Relaxation Methods

A highly accessible ways to enhance relaxation is through thorough respiration techniques. By focusing on slow, deep breaths, participants can initiate their body’s relaxation response. This easy technique can lower stress hormones and decrease pulse, making it especially useful during periods of high anxiety or unpredictability. Incorporating just a couple minutes of focused breathing into your regular schedule can greatly improve cognitive function and psychological well-being.

Mindfulness meditation is another impactful technique that encourages a present-focused mindset. Engaging in mindfulness allows individuals to observe their thoughts and feelings without criticism, fostering a higher sense of serenity. Even just a mere moments of mindfulness practice can result in decreased stress levels, enhancing general health. This practice is especially relevant in the current health crisis, as it helps manage the heightened nervousness associated with ongoing uncertainties in healthcare systems.

Exercise is likewise a powerful way to reduce stress and promote relaxation. It could be yoga, walking, or more vigorous workouts, movement releases endorphins that boost mood and reduces feelings of stress. Notably in the framework of the ongoing COVID-19 pandemic, staying actively engaged is vital for both mental and health. Consistent exercise can be a foundation of successful relaxation techniques, resulting in not only stress relief but also to enhanced overall health.
